Galaxy S2 will receive Jelly Bean next month – Galaxy Note and Galaxy Note 10.1 will get soon
Samsung already has announced that the Samsung Galaxy S2 and Samsung Galaxy S3 will receive the Android 4.1 Jelly Bean update soon, the Samsung Galaxy S3 already has received the Jelly Bean update but the Samsung Galaxy S2 users are still waiting but here’s the date when their wait will over, Samsung has just confirmed that the Samsung Galaxy S2 will receive the Android 4.1 Jelly Bean update through OTA next month, the Sweden would be first lucky country where Samsung will release the Jelly Bean for Galaxy S2 first.
We also got good news for Samsung Galaxy Note and Samsung Galaxy Note 10.1, both Note will receive the Android 4.1 Jelly Bean soon, Samsung said that they’ll release the Jelly Bean update for Galaxy Note and Galaxy Note 10.1 before the end of this year, that’s great.
Google Jelly Bean brings a lot of new features and apps to your Android devices such as an advanced notification bar, new Google Now search feature, improved camera app, smooth UI, smarter keyboard with offline voice typing ability, a faster browser for searching websites and much more, if you want to read the full Jelly Bean review, head over to this link.
